International Clusters
For several years, the Université de Sherbrooke and the National Centre for Scientific Research (CNRS) have been developing successful scientific collaborations.
Overview of CNRS-Université de Sherbrooke collaborations:
1 International Research Center
The Université de Sherbrooke is partner of the International Research Center Innovations for a Sustainable Planet.

1 International Research Network
The Université de Sherbrooke is member of the CAFQA (Canada France Quantum Alliance), an International Research Network in quantum sciences and technology, initiated by the CNRS in collaboration with 10 French and 10 Canadian universities.
4 International Research Projects
The Université de Sherbrooke is also a partner of these International Research Project (IRP):
- Centre d’acoustique Jacques Cartier (CAJC) (2019) – Alain Berry (UdeS), Manuel Melon (Université du Mans)
- Choroid Plexus International Research Project (CHOROIRP) (2023) – Mélanie Plourde (UdeS), Fabien Pifferi (Museum national d’histoire naturelle)
- Le Droit International au Cœur de l’Anthropocène (2024) - Hélène Mayrand (UdeS) Anne-Charlotte Martineau (Université Paris et l’École normale supérieure)
- Optimisation des algorithmes de tractographie par l’intégration de connaissances anatomiques de la matière blanche du cerveau (OpTeam) (2024) - Maxime Descoteaux (UdeS), Laurent Petit (Université de Bordeaux)
